We currently have an opportunity for passionate and experienced React and Redux Front-end Developers in a high profile project for one of the most innovative fintech companies in the personal and business foreign exchange industry. Joining a 30 person technology team in London (there is also a 10 person team up North) you will be helping to lead the front-end development of an exciting new product!

The existing platforms have been growing organically alongside the business over the last ten years and are now being used by over 7000 customers globally and are in need of cutting edge design changes. You'll help grow and shape one of the engineering teams, whilst providing inspiring technical leadership to the engineers who built the foundations of the success to date. You'll join a fun, fast-moving, hardworking and exceptionally supportive team of 40 engineers, and gain experience in a profitable industry disrupter with an annual turnover in excess of £1 billion.

This project is just the beginning, the company have acquired a banking licence in order to bring a groundbreaking new product to market. Simultaneously, they are re-platforming the core platform onto a modern application stack (PostgreSQL, Express, React, Node.js) and expanding the engineering capabilities rapidly, and this role is critical to their success.

Prepare for Behavioural Questions

While technical skills are key, full-time positions also require cultural fit. Be ready to discuss our previous experiences and how we handle teamwork, conflict, and deadlines. Brush up on the STAR method—Situation, Task, Action, Result—to clearly articulate our past experiences when discussing how we've contributed to a team.
